Evaluating Screen Protector Materials for Optimal Privacy
When it comes to privacy, your screen protector plays a crucial role in maintaining confidentiality. In this segment, we will delve into the various types of screen protector materials available in the market, analyzing their impact on light transmission, clarity, and overall performance.
Screen protector materials can be broadly categorized into three primary types: tempered glass, plastic, and film. Each material has its unique properties, advantages, and disadvantages that set it apart from the others. Tempered glass screen protectors, for instance, offer superior scratch resistance and durability, while plastic screen protectors often provide a more budget-friendly option without compromising much on clarity. Film screen protectors, on the other hand, are designed to provide easy installation and removal without leaving any residues behind.
Tempered Glass Screen Protectors:
Tempered glass screen protectors offer unparalleled scratch resistance and durability. They are made from ultra-thin tempered glass that resists scratches, drops, and other forms of damage, making them a popular choice among users. These screen protectors also reduce glare and provide high-definition clarity, making them ideal for professionals and gamers.
Plastic Screen Protectors:
Plastic screen protectors are made from PET or polycarbonate materials that are flexible and durable. They are often less expensive than tempered glass or film screen protectors and can be made with various thickness levels, from super-thin options to more robust versions. Plastic screen protectors offer decent scratch resistance and provide easy installation.
Film Screen Protectors:
Film screen protectors are made from thin films applied to your screen using adhesive. They provide a cost-effective solution without compromising too much on clarity. These screen protectors are easy to install and can be removed without leaving any residue behind. Film screen protectors are a popular choice for users who want a lightweight and easy-to-install screen protector.

Measuring the Effectiveness of Privacy Screen Protectors

Measuring the effectiveness of privacy screen protectors is crucial to ensure they provide adequate protection for sensitive information. Various methods are used to assess a screen protector’s effectiveness, including tests for light transmission, glare reduction, and UV protection. These tests can be conducted using specialized equipment and software, but it’s essential to understand their limitations and applications.
Tests for Light Transmission and Glare Reduction
The light transmission test measures the amount of light that passes through the screen protector, while the glare reduction test evaluates how well the screen protector can minimize reflections. These tests are essential in determining the screen protector’s ability to maintain the screen’s clarity and readability in different lighting conditions. Some screen protectors may not perform well in bright environments, while others may be designed to enhance visibility in low-light settings.
Tests for light transmission and glare reduction often involve using a spectrophotometer or a light meter to measure the amount of light that passes through the screen protector. The results are then analyzed to determine the screen protector’s performance in different lighting conditions.

Rating Systems and Labeling
Screen protectors often feature various rating systems and labels, such as glare reduction percentages, UV protection levels, and scratch resistance. These ratings can be confusing, especially when comparing different products. It’s essential to understand what these ratings mean and how they relate to real-world performance.
Glare Reduction Percentage
The glare reduction percentage measures the amount of glare eliminated by the screen protector. A higher percentage indicates better glare reduction. However, it’s essential to note that glare reduction is affected by various factors, including screen orientation and lighting conditions.
UV Protection Level
The UV protection level refers to the screen protector’s ability to block or absorb UV radiation. Look for screen protectors with a UV protection level of 99% or higher to ensure your screen is protected against UV damage.
Scratch Resistance
Scratch resistance measures the screen protector’s ability to withstand scratches and abrasions. A higher rating indicates better scratch resistance. However, scratch resistance can vary depending on the screen protector’s material and installation quality.
